Yes. The symptoms of dermatitis herpetiformis can “come and go.” There are periods of remission (defined as two years of zero symptoms) and periods of flare. Remission is spontaneous, and only about 12% of people experience it. Even if you’re in remission it is still recommended that you eat a gluten-free diet.

The bumps and blisters will sometimes go away spontaneously. They may leave behind brown or pale marks on your skin.
